Output 508374893d8ee799a2fe4c0de70e59197fd5d704bc70abbf1ef62104cc0242ef:1306

value
1510573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d5d8a155a1c6e94a86b4bca8128c116b4fb011d OP_EQUALVERIFY OP_CHECKSIG
address
LfQReqZsZv5oJo2RoiDrhCatczHY7ek6Ct
transaction
508374893d8ee799a2fe4c0de70e59197fd5d704bc70abbf1ef62104cc0242ef
spent
true